Leon Smith
All's Fair (Abstract, Mid Century Modern Small Scale Wooden Tabletop Sculpture)

2014

About the Item

Small abstract natural wood sculpture 6 x 11 x 6 inches, wood Inspired by the sleek mid century modern designs and use of organic materials, this small scale wooden sculpture balances on the bottom ball that is weighed down with lead. Kinetic in nature, this piece is suitable for table top or shelves and meant to be rocked! Born in Australia, it is Leon Smith's sense of humor and that of his wife, Elaine, that are at the epicenter of his playful designs and titles. Riffing on simple, abstract shapes gives him the freedom to discover new forms and ideas. Artist Statement: Why I construct sculptures is somewhat of a mystery to me. I suspect, in some ways, it is a continuation of childhood play, where invention, improvisation and often a sense of mischief, are a key. The simple abstract shapes that I choose to work with give me the greatest freedom to manipulate and discover new forms without being bound by specific representational imagery. The opposing qualities of form are what engage me most. Balance vs. precariousness, stability vs. movement, and the organic vs. the inorganic. I play with these elements until another dimension appears and until the form is pleasing to me. I'm partial to the double take, the paradox, but only if the work's formal qualities con sustain interest and delight over a long period of time."

  • Barca Pez (Fish Boat) - wood sculpture by Chilean artist Pilar Ovalle
    By Pilar Ovalle
    Located in Glen Ellen, CA
    Chilean artist Pilar Ovalle's sculpture "Barca Pez," or "Fish Boat," is crafted with driftwood collected from lake shores in Chile combined with dimensional Alerce, a native Chilean wood. It can be suspended as shown or a custom bracket (not included) can be designed based on the site to make it into an exciting wall sculpture. In Ovalle’s imagination, boats embody animal forms, reinforcing the imaginative versus physical nature of the boat as a representation of travel. Ovalle says of her work, "As I work directly with Nature, combining wood already ‘worked’ by wind, water and time, with ‘elaborated’ - sawn - wood, I do this with a critical scope, dealing with ecology and progress, with emotion and poetry somehow set against rationality and technology, or setting ‘wisdom’ against mere information." This sculpture is suspended from two wires, but could also be wall hung with a custom bracket (not included). We would be happy to assist with the design of this custom bracket. Ovalle traveled to Southern Chile to study with boat builders and learn the traditional skills of the trade, which is evident in the graceful curve of the hulls she has built with traditional joinery and wood "stitches" and without the use of nails. Born in Santiago, Chile, Pilar Ovalle began her studies in 1989 at the Instituto de Arte Contemporáneo de Santiago.
